Crowborough station boasts various conveniences aimed at improving your travel experience. The station features a ticket office that operates from 06:00 to 12:35 on weekdays, and slightly shorter hours on Saturday. For those who prefer flexibility, ticket machines are available, some of which can apply Disabled Persons Railcard discounts. However, it's important to check the station map for accessibility details, as the machines might not be easily reachable for everyone.
Step-free access is granted throughout the station, categorizing it as a Category A station with easy access to all platforms. While there are no waiting rooms, seating is available, and there's step-free access for those needing assistance to and from trains. The assistance meeting point is conveniently located by the side gate on platform 1, where station staff can further aid with staff-operated ramps for train access.

When you set foot in Ystrad Mynach station, you'll find convenient ticket buying options. The ticket office is open on weekdays from 06:30 to 13:00 and on Saturdays from 08:00 to 14:30, perfect for early morning travelers. For those who prefer self-service, ticket machines are available and allow for online ticket collection. However, it's worth noting that machines do not accept cash, so be sure to have your debit or credit card handy.
This station takes accessibility seriously, offering step-free access throughout. There are lifts available for access to Platform 1 towards Cardiff, and a direct step-free route from the car park to Platform 2 heading to Rhymney. With customers' ease and movement in mind, induction loops are provided, and ramps are available for train access, although facilities like waiting rooms and accessible toilets are lacking.
Ystrad Mynach station offers essential services such as customer help points and information from staff at the ticket office and help points. CCTV coverage ensures added security, although there is no dedicated luggage storage facility. For those tech-savvy travelers, public Wi-Fi is accessible, giving you the chance to keep connected while you travel. You can explore other hotspots near the station on various Wi-Fi services.
The station car park, open 24 hours daily, accommodates 34 spaces, with three designated for accessible parking, and it's free of charge. For cycling enthusiasts, Ystrad Mynach provides 36 bicycle spaces with covered and secure stands monitored by CCTV. While there are no cycle hire facilities, these amenities support environmentally friendly travel options.
The station's connection doesn't end with the train. Rail replacement bus services use the Blackwood Link bus stop in the station's car park, ensuring smooth transitions to different travel modes.
